The concept of Magis, often translated as “more”, is inspiring, challenging and often misappropriated by individuals and institutions. With other young adults, reconsider “Magis” this Lent through individual prayer and conversation during our annual Jesuit Connections morning of reflection. Together we’ll explore how practices from our tradition and contemporary culture- Sabbath, self-care, simplicity, service, and Scripture- might help us redirect our pursuit of “more” in service of the “greater” glory of God and the common good.
